UK Health Research
November 2008

Patrick is working with the UK’s National Health Service (NHS) to carry out research into a range of issues affecting the health of the UK population.
He said, “If we are to optimize the benefits of the health service it is vital that we have a thorough understanding of the needs of the people who use it. We need to know what people need from the service and how it can be delivered in a way that helps all of us lead healthier lives.”
The study, which is being run in various locations in the UK, looks a wide range of issues including: smoking, drinking, diet, exercise, musculoskeletal disorders and mental health.

Driving Study Results In
November 2008
The results from Patrick’s global study into drivers and driving are in and are starting to be analysed. These results will form the basis for a series of presentations and papers which will be published in 2009 in collaboration with Chalmers University in Sweden.
Pat said, “This has been a very comprehensive piece of work with around 400 drivers taking part from Sweden, China and the UK. The study covers a wide range of issues, from the effect of personality on driving to the potential benefits of assistive technology in cars.”
The study also looks at issues such as how to manage workload when driving, how to achieve optimum usability for the vehicle interface and cross-cultural issues in driving safety.
